How much do temp robot operating system j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for temp robot operating system in Chicago, IL is $19.25,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.83 and $21.06 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Job Summary

Designs control systems and power distribution systems for industrial material handling solutions. Includes development of specifications, device layout drawings, control and power schematics, PLC and QNX logic, and implementing solutions that deliver exceptional customer value. Works closely with the overall project team to design systems that exceed the project requirements. Uses creativity and innovation to tailor standard product offerings to meet customer needs. Leads project work and provide direction to less-senior team members.

Responsibilities

Essential Functions

  • Performs diverse, specialized and complex work involving significant accountability and decision-making responsibility
  • Designs new control systems and power distribution systems for industrial material handling systems and proposes modifications to existing equipment; customizes standard designs based on customer specifications and scope documents
  • Reviews customer specifications and scope documentation for quotation and clarification
  • Designs system layouts, schematics, and control devices
  • Creates control sequence of operation documents to ensure that designs meet customer expectations
  • Maintains progress schedules that meet project milestones
  • Prepares schematics and specifications for control panel fabrication
  • Provides documentation and support to the field wiring team
  • Creates Programmable Logic Control (PLC) programs; configures and implements systems that use the QNX operating system
  • Works closely with the Software Engineering team to integrate control solutions
  • Performs on-site commissioning to implement and validate the system design
  • Leads and directs project work and less-senior team members
  • Performs process checks and reviews the output by other team members
  • Travels up to 50%
